The war of words between UFC middleweights Michael Bisping and Luke Rockhold continued in the wake of UFC Fight Night 48, as “Trhe Count” called out “Rocky” once again. The Englishman scored a brutal TKO against Cung Le in Macau, leaving the former Strikeforce champion battered and bloodied.

With the stage seemingly set for the two rivals to finally meet, Rockhold appeared on today’s edition of The MMA Hour to discuss the recent bet he proposed to “The Count”. Rockhold had stated that he would finish Bisping in one round, or pay the Brit his entire paycheck.

“I’d love to shut Bisping up, this is the opportunity I have to do that. Let’s do it, Bisping had a win finally, so let me step in and finish him. I told him I’d finish him in one round, I bet him, but he wouldn’t take that bet. All he has gotta do is survive one round, he started backpedalling and making excuses right away. I came down to get coffee the next morning and Bisping was there, his Dad and his friend were giving me shit all week. I asked him for the gentlemen’s bet, he wouldn’t take my bet.”

The fight between Bisping and Rockhold may put a temporary halt on the proposed bout with Lyoto Machida, as the former light-heavyweight champion was being targeted for “Rocky”. It would appear that the feud between Rockhold and “The Count” is overshadowing a fight against “The Dragon”.

“He’s not a man of his word. Let’s make the fight, and if he wants to put his money where his mouth is, let’s do it. After the fight his buddy and his Dad were jumping on to my back and slapping at me. He got the better of Cung Le, Bisping’s tough, he’s decent, but I’m gonna finish him. I talked to a few people, and I think there is a good possibility that it will happen. I plan on making it happen when I get back to the States.”
